Besides being a successful actress Carole was also an accomplished author. She wrote many magazine articles about her experiences during World War 2 and she wrote the book Four Jills In A Jeep (which was later made into a movie). In 1945 she was asked to write a forward for the book Winnie the WAC. Winnie was a popular World War 2 comic strip character created by Cpl. Vic Herman. The book sold more than 85,000 copies. There were rumors that Carole was going to play Winnie in a movie but it was never made. In 2002 Winnie The WAC was reprinted along with Carole's original forward.
